当前位置:首页 / EXCEL

Excel如何关联姓名?如何实现姓名数据匹配?

作者:佚名|分类:EXCEL|浏览:64|发布时间:2025-04-10 03:01:47

Excel如何关联姓名?如何实现姓名数据匹配?

在处理大量数据时,姓名的关联和匹配是常见的需求。Excel作为一款强大的数据处理工具,提供了多种方法来实现姓名数据的关联和匹配。以下将详细介绍如何在Excel中关联姓名以及实现姓名数据匹配的方法。

一、Excel如何关联姓名?

1. 使用VLOOKUP函数

VLOOKUP函数是Excel中常用的查找和引用函数,可以用来在另一个数据表中查找与指定值匹配的姓名,并返回相应的数据。

步骤如下:

(1)在目标单元格中输入公式:`=VLOOKUP(查找值,数据表,返回列数,精确匹配)`

(2)查找值:要查找的姓名;

(3)数据表:包含姓名数据的区域;

(4)返回列数:返回查找值所在列的下一列数据;

(5)精确匹配:TRUE表示精确匹配,FALSE表示近似匹配。

2. 使用INDEX和MATCH函数

INDEX和MATCH函数结合使用可以实现类似VLOOKUP的功能,但它们提供了更多的灵活性。

步骤如下:

(1)在目标单元格中输入公式:`=INDEX(数据表,MATCH(查找值,数据表[列名],0),返回列数)`

(2)查找值:要查找的姓名;

(3)数据表:包含姓名数据的区域;

(4)列名:要返回数据的列名;

(5)返回列数:返回查找值所在列的下一列数据。

二、如何实现姓名数据匹配?

1. 使用条件格式

条件格式可以根据姓名数据匹配的结果,对单元格进行格式设置,如颜色、字体等。

步骤如下:

(1)选中要设置条件的单元格区域;

(2)点击“开始”选项卡下的“条件格式”;

(3)选择“新建规则”,然后选择“使用公式确定要设置格式的单元格”;

(4)在“格式值等于以下公式时”输入公式:`=IF(ISNUMBER(MATCH(A2,$A$2:$A$10,0)),TRUE,FALSE)`(其中A2为要匹配的姓名,$A$2:$A$10为姓名数据区域);

(5)设置格式,如颜色、字体等;

(6)点击“确定”完成设置。

2. 使用高级筛选

高级筛选可以根据姓名数据匹配的结果,筛选出符合条件的记录。

步骤如下:

(1)选中要筛选的单元格区域;

(2)点击“数据”选项卡下的“高级”;

(3)在弹出的“高级筛选”对话框中,选择“将筛选结果复制到其他位置”;

(4)在“复制到”框中输入筛选结果的存放位置;

(5)在“标准区域”框中输入姓名数据区域;

(6)在“复制到”框中输入条件区域,如:`=IF(ISNUMBER(MATCH(A2,$A$2:$A$10,0)),TRUE,FALSE)`(其中A2为要匹配的姓名,$A$2:$A$10为姓名数据区域);

(7)点击“确定”完成筛选。

三、相关问答

1. 问:VLOOKUP函数和INDEX和MATCH函数有什么区别?

答:VLOOKUP函数和INDEX和MATCH函数都可以实现查找和引用功能,但INDEX和MATCH函数提供了更多的灵活性,可以返回数据表中的任意列。

2. 问:如何实现姓名数据匹配的近似匹配?

答:在VLOOKUP函数和INDEX和MATCH函数中,将精确匹配参数设置为FALSE即可实现近似匹配。

3. 问:如何批量修改姓名数据?

答:可以使用Excel的“查找和替换”功能,在“查找内容”框中输入要查找的姓名,在“替换为”框中输入新的姓名,然后点击“全部替换”即可。

4. 问:如何将姓名数据匹配的结果导出到其他表格?

答:可以使用Excel的“数据透视表”功能,将姓名数据匹配的结果汇总到新的表格中。

通过以上方法,我们可以轻松地在Excel中关联姓名,实现姓名数据匹配。在实际应用中,根据具体需求选择合适的方法,可以提高数据处理效率。